Geomatic technician

FNQLSDI activities are mainly in French

Submit your application by: Sunday August 10th 2025

 

Your day-to-day 

As part of the geomatics team, you’ll contribute to IDDPNQL projects that require mapping services, as well as support data management efforts for internal teams and First Nations communities. You’ll also assist the GIS analysts on your team with their various projects. 

In addition, you’ll use GIS technology to integrate, document, and archive data in compliance with current standards. 

 

Main responsibilities 

  • Design and develop custom maps tailored to internal and external needs 

  • Collaborate with members of the Geomatics team to improve tools such as interactive thematic maps, survey templates, and related resources 

  • Contribute to the development and maintenance of the ArcGIS Enterprise platform in collaboration with the team 

  • Assist in drafting user guides, technical procedures, best practice documents, and training materials 

  • Provide technical support to members of First Nations communities 

  • Monitor technological trends to support the continuous improvement of internal tools and workflows 

Do you have what it takes? 

  • College degree in geomatics technology or a related field, and/or any relevant experience 

  • Proficiency with the ESRI ecosystem and ArcGIS Online applications (Field Maps, Survey123, Experience Builder) 

  • Great spoken and written communication skills in French  

  • Good spoken and written communication skills in English 

  • Willingness to travel occasionally to communities across Québec and Labrador 

  • Experience working with First Nations or an Indigenous organization (major asset) 

  • Experience in delivering training or leading workshops (asset)
